Macmahon to carry out mining activities at CPM’s Poboya gold project

Macmahon Holdings Limited says it has been selected by PT Citra Palu Minerals (CPM), a subsidiary of PT Bumi Resources Minerals Tbk, as the mining services contractor for the Poboya gold project in Sulawesi, Indonesia.

The scope for Macmahon will include open-cut mining activities including drilling, loading, hauling, equipment maintenance and mine site development. Macmahon will also work with CPM to explore various options to develop its mines in the future.

The contract has commenced and is expected to complete in September 2026, adding approximately $54 million to Macmahon’s secured order book, with minimal capital expenditure expected to be incurred during the period.
